Handover: Darrow → Ines, for support visibility. The Stormhollow weather-alert fan-out is stable after last week's throttling fix; alerts now batch per region instead of per subscriber, so delivery lag should stay under 20 seconds. Known quirk: coastal zones occasionally double-send during topology refresh — safe to acknowledge and close those tickets. If the fan-out controller locks itself after three failed restarts, support may unlock it using the recovery passphrase given on the next line.

strongbox words: ulawyn-holir-druion-druox-sorvan-weneth

Hey Priva,

Quick heads-up before Friday's DR drill for the Inkmill markdown pipeline: we'll restore the renderer config from the cold backup, so you'll need the escrow credentials handy. Grab a coffee first — the restore takes a while. For the sealed vault copy, the recovery passphrase is below.

recovery phrase for kahop-kahap: istys-novdor-joreth-silir-eliys

03:41 — Vramscope profiler on the Kestrel GPU fleet began reporting negative allocation deltas. Root cause: sampler raced the allocator hook after the Nightjar driver bump. Mitigation: pinned profiler to pre-bump driver, restarted collectors. No training jobs lost. Repro confirmed on one node in the Tarnwick cluster. Affected build identified by the token below.

pipeline stamp: htk4_66df

Subject: Survey kit crate going out

Hi dispatch,

The crate with the Ridgemoor survey instruments is packed and sitting by bay two — levels, tripods, the lot. It needs to reach the Calder Flats site office before noon tomorrow, and the gear is fragile, so flag it for careful loading. Here's the hand-over instruction for the courier:

drop instructions, yagug-badug: the jorix casok courier leaves the eliath ledger at gate 3779 under passcode 753269